Résumé

In this paper we study the traditional resource allocation model in IEEE802.16e (mobile WiMax) and propose two algorithms for scheduling and mapping higher layer data into the basic resource allocation units (slots) of OFDMA frames in IEEE802.16e. Both scheduling and mapping approaches are based on the quality of service requirements of each service flow in terms of data rate and bit error rate (BER). The performance of both algorithms is studied by simulation. Results show that the proposed algorithms yield higher spectral efficiency and lower probability of outages.
